From 5424824adf79f079b7f60c187c88d2811cb3248d Mon Sep 17 00:00:00 2001 From: Max Harmathy Date: Fri, 15 Dec 2017 16:05:25 +0100 Subject: [PATCH] Fix logical error in meson.build (#7658) sysvinit_path and sysvrcnd_path have to be set both to activate Sysv compatibility. --- meson.build |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/meson.build b/meson.build index ddc061c126..9f0a0f97f1 100644 --- a/meson.build +++ b/meson.build @@ -67,7 +67,7 @@ endif sysvinit_path = get_option('sysvinit-path') sysvrcnd_path = get_option('sysvrcnd-path') -have = sysvinit_path != '' or sysvrcnd_path != '' +have = sysvinit_path != '' and sysvrcnd_path != '' conf.set10('HAVE_SYSV_COMPAT', have, description : 'SysV init scripts and rcN.d links are supported') m4_defines += have ? ['-DHAVE_SYSV_COMPAT'] : []